Name: connectagram Version: 1.3.1 Release: 1%{?dist} Summary: A word unscrambling game Group: Games/Puzzles License: GPLv3+ URL: http://gottcode.org/connectagram #Source: http://gottcode.org/connectagram/%{name}-%{version}-src.tar.bz2 %scm_source github https://github.com/gottcode/connectagram main BuildRequires: pkgconfig(Qt5Core) BuildRequires: pkgconfig(Qt5Gui) BuildRequires: pkgconfig(Qt5Network) BuildRequires: pkgconfig(Qt5Widgets) BuildRequires: qt5-qttools-devel %description Connectagram is a word unscrambling game. The board consists of several scrambled words that are joined together. You can choose the length of the words, the amount of words, and the pattern that the words are arranged in. The game provides a hint option for times when you are stuck, and features an online word lookup that fetches the definitions of each word from Wiktionary. Your current progress is automatically saved. %package data Summary: Shared files for %{name} BuildArch: noarch %description data This package contains arch-independent files for %{name}. %prep #%setup -q %scm_setup %build # do a fast qt build, as runmapsym and wmapsym is not needed here export QMAKE_SH=$SHELL export FAST_BUILD=1 LDFLAGS="-Zhigh-mem -Zomf -Zargs-wild -Zargs-resp" qmake "CONFIG+=release" PREFIX=/@unixroot/usr make %{?_smp_mflags} %install %make_install INSTALL_ROOT=%{buildroot} mkdir -p %{buildroot}%{_bindir}/ mkdir -p %{buildroot}%{_datadir}/%{name}/translations mkdir -p %{buildroot}%{_datadir}/%{name}/data/fr mkdir -p %{buildroot}%{_datadir}/%{name}/data/en mkdir -p %{buildroot}%{_datadir}/%{name}/data/hu mkdir -p %{buildroot}%{_datadir}/%{name}/data/ru mkdir -p %{buildroot}%{_mandir}/man6/ mkdir -p %{buildroot}%{_datadir}/%{name}/icons/ install -p -m 644 %{name}.exe %{buildroot}%{_bindir}/ install -p -m 644 translations/*.qm %{buildroot}%{_datadir}/%{name}/translations/ install -p -m 644 data/fr/* %{buildroot}%{_datadir}/%{name}/data/fr/ install -p -m 644 data/en/* %{buildroot}%{_datadir}/%{name}/data/en/ install -p -m 644 data/hu/* %{buildroot}%{_datadir}/%{name}/data/hu/ install -p -m 644 data/ru/* %{buildroot}%{_datadir}/%{name}/data/ru/ install -p -m 644 doc/%{name}.6 %{buildroot}%{_mandir}/man6/ install -p -m 644 icons/hicolor/32x32/apps/*.png %{buildroot}%{_datadir}/%{name}/icons/ %files %defattr(-,root,root,-) %doc ChangeLog COPYING CREDITS INSTALL %{_bindir}/%{name}.exe %{_datadir}/%{name}/icons/*.png %{_datadir}/%{name}/translations %{_mandir}/man6/%{name}.6* %files data %license COPYING %{_datadir}/%{name}/data/hu %{_datadir}/%{name}/data/en %{_datadir}/%{name}/data/ru %{_datadir}/%{name}/data/fr %changelog * Tue May 18 2021 Elbert Pol - 1.3.1-1 - Update to latest version * Thu Apr 23 2020 Elbert Pol - 1.2.11-1 - first QT5 RPM for OS2